Bruce Jones Obituary

  Bruce Stanley Jones, “Kilam” 64, of King Street, Springfield, Massachusetts, passed away on December 10, 2024, at home.

  Bruce was born in Springfield the beloved son of Charles W. Jones and Margaret B. (Cogman) Jones and remained a lifelong Springfield resident with the exception of his college years when he attended Grambling State University resulting from his high performance on The High School of Commerce Varsity football team, where he was awarded a football scholarship to Grambling State University. 

  When Bruce “Kilam” as he was referred to by many who knew and loved him, returned to Springfield, he honed other skills, his ability to listen intently without judgement and to always have an affirmation for family and friends.  He worked for Continental Cable Company, PVTA as a driver and finally as a supervisor at Center for Human Development Juvenile Detention Center for more than ten years, retiring in 2020.

  Pre-deceased by three brothers, Henry Douglas Cogman, Craig Cogman, and Charles E. Lynch Sr. and two sisters, Anita Jean Roberson and Pamela Cogman, he is survived by his children, Tanasia Jones, Radasia L. Burston, Kamaishia Q. Burston, and Tyasha L. Burston, all of Springfield, MA;  a brother, Ronald Jones of Milan, Italy;  a sister, Karen Smith of Springfield;  four grandchildren, Kiarah Jones, Samarah Gibbons, Kylah Jones, and Prahgress Gibson;  the mother of his children, Carolyn Burston;  and many cousins and other extended relatives to share his memories. 

The public is invited to share memories with his family at a memorial service on Friday, December 27, 2024, at Harrell Funeral Home from noon to 2 p.m.
